Mutrah Corniche is a stunning 3-kilometer waterfront promenade that offers families a perfect blend of scenic beauty, cultural immersion, and gentle activity. Kids will love watching traditional wooden dhows bobbing in the harbor, spotting colorful fishing boats, and exploring the vibrant Mutrah Souq nearby, while parents appreciate the safe, paved walking path with spectacular views of the Gulf of Oman and rugged mountains.
October through March offers the most comfortable weather (20-28°C/68-82°F). Visit in early morning or after 4pm to avoid heat and catch beautiful sunrise or sunset views. Fridays can be busier with local families.
The corniche is completely free to visit with ample parking available. The paved pathway is stroller and wheelchair accessible. Basic public toilets are available, and while there are some cafes along the route, it's wise to bring snacks and water for kids.
Best visited October to March when temperatures are mild. Summer months (May to September) are extremely hot and best avoided for outdoor activities with children. The corniche is open year-round, but early morning or evening visits are essential in warmer months.
Bait Al Luban offers excellent Omani cuisine in a family-friendly setting near the souq. Turkish House Restaurant serves kid-friendly mezze, grilled meats, and fresh juices with corniche views.
Qurum Park Beach is one of Muscat's most family-friendly coastal destinations, offering calm, shallow waters ideal for young swimmers and paddlers. With convenient amenities including playgrounds, picnic areas, and on-site restaurants, this well-maintained beach provides everything families need for a relaxing day by the Arabian Sea without venturing far from the city.
Al Alam Palace viewpoint offers families a stunning photo opportunity at one of Muscat's most iconic landmarks. Kids will be amazed by the palace's striking blue and gold architecture set against the harbor backdrop, making it a quick and memorable cultural stop. While you cannot enter the palace itself (it's a ceremonial building), the surrounding area provides excellent views and a chance to introduce children to Omani royal heritage.
The Royal Opera House Muscat is an architectural masterpiece offering families a unique opportunity to experience world-class performing arts in a stunning cultural setting. Throughout the year, the venue hosts family-friendly performances including ballets, orchestral concerts, musical theater, and cultural shows that introduce children to the arts in an elegant yet welcoming environment. It's a wonderful way to combine cultural enrichment with entertainment while experiencing Omani hospitality.
Riyam Park offers families a perfect blend of outdoor play and cultural landmarks with spectacular views over Muscat's harbor. Kids can burn energy on the playgrounds while parents soak in panoramas of the Gulf of Oman, and the iconic Muscat Gate incense burner monument provides a unique photo opportunity and talking point about Omani culture.
